William Henry Johnson (1901-1970) was an African-American painter who gained recognition for his vibrant and powerful depictions of African-American life and culture. He was an important figure in the early 20th-century art scene and is celebrated for his unique style and contribution to the visual arts. Here are some key points about William Henry Johnson:1. Early Life and Education: William Henry Johnson was born on March 18, 1901, in Florence, South Carolina. He displayed artistic talent from a young age and pursued his passion for art by attending the National Academy of Design in New York City and the School of the Museum of Fine Arts in Boston.2. Influence of African and European Art: Johnson was influenced by African and European art forms, which he studied and incorporated into his own work. He was particularly inspired by the bold colors and expressive forms of African masks and sculptures, as well as the works of European modernist artists.3. Harlem Renaissance and European Experience: Johnson became an active participant in the Harlem Renaissance, a cultural and intellectual movement that celebrated African-American art, literature, and music. In the late 1920s, he traveled to Europe and spent several years in France, where he immersed himself in the art scene and was exposed to various artistic styles and influences.4. Painting Style and Themes: Johnson developed a distinctive style characterized by bold, vibrant colors, flattened forms, and strong outlines. His paintings often depicted scenes of everyday life, landscapes, and portraits of African-American people. He celebrated the beauty and resilience of African-American culture and sought to challenge stereotypes and racial prejudices through his art.5. Recognition and Legacy: Despite facing challenges and experiencing racial discrimination, Johnson's artistic talent and contributions have received recognition over the years. His work gained renewed attention in the late 20th century, and he is now considered an important figure in American modernism and African-American art history.6. Rediscovery of his Art: After Johnson's death in 1970, his artwork was largely forgotten for several decades. However, in the 1990s, a significant rediscovery of his work took place. His paintings were showcased in major exhibitions, and his contribution to American art was acknowledged.7. Importance of his Art: William Henry Johnson's art is cherished for its vivid colors, expressive style, and powerful representations of African-American life and culture. His work serves as a visual testament to the resilience, beauty, and diversity of the African-American experience.William Henry Johnson's artistic talent and contributions have solidified his place in the history of American art. His unique style, expressive imagery, and celebration of African-American culture continue to inspire and resonate with audiences today.
